Blackwell Scores the Knockout

Level 9 : 500/1,000, 1,000 ante

A player went all in under the gun for his last 10,000 and got three callers, including the player to his direct left, Norm MacDonald in the cutoff, and Patrick Blackwell in the small blind.

The flop came {3-Diamonds}{q-Diamonds}{2-Spades}, and the action checked to the early position player, who bet 10,000. MacDonald asked for a count on that player's chips, tanked for a few seconds and made a visibly frustrated fold. Blackwell called, and the turn came the {9-Clubs}.

The action checked through on the final two streets, including the river {7-Spades}. Blackwell showed down {k-Spades}{q-Spades} to take down the pot and send the original under-the-gun raiser to the rail.

Meanwhile, Erik Seidel and Chris Grigorian have made their way into the field as late registration continues. The current count of active players is at 3,233.
